1. The Heritage Legends:
When beginning a silk journey, these names are the foundational pillars of the Indian saree industry.
1.  Nalli Silks: Established in 1928, Nalli is the global benchmark for Kanchipuram Silk. For the connoisseur, a "Nalli Kanjivaram" is a staple of any serious collection.

2.  Pothys: Famous for their "Samudrika" silk, they offer a vast spectrum of colors and price points, making them a high-volume leader in South Indian silk.

3.  RmKV Silks: Known for technical innovation, such as the "50,000 color saree," they appeal to those who love the intersection of tradition and modern weaving technology.

 

2. The Designer Elite: The Pinnacle of Silk Couture

For the woman who views her saree as wearable art, these brands dominate

1.  Sabyasachi: The undisputed king of regal aesthetics. His hand-woven Banarasi silks and organzas are the gold standard for Indian luxury.

2.  Manish Malhotra: Where silk meets "Bollywood Glamour." Perfect for those seeking high-sheen, embellished silk drapes for evening receptions.

3.  Raw Mango: For the minimalist connoisseur. Their Chanderi and Varanasi silks focus on the "purity of form" and understated elegance.
